Transaction 3f576804b476626a66a0a1732b341a70f6d59adbfc81f5ae42030a0747b54e22

1 Input
2 Outputs
  • 3f576804b476626a66a0a1732b341a70f6d59adbfc81f5ae42030a0747b54e22:0
  • value  3105500
    address  1E33VyisEyVaQEnkJqyep3Y6ej1P4ezvfF
  • 3f576804b476626a66a0a1732b341a70f6d59adbfc81f5ae42030a0747b54e22:1
  • value  42505214
    address  1FERYRRNPDRfBbzrfUbztkh52CGxhduNVx